Configured integrations
Use the right external tool for the stage.
Choose the software stage or export format that matches the engineering task, then move into its AEIS delivery product.
CSI SAFE API
AEIS builds supported foundation inputs, coordinates the configured SAFE run, and keeps results, checks, logs, and reports tied to the same source record.
CSI ETABS API
AEIS coordinates configured ETABS analysis stages and can use reviewed ETABS models for superstructure delivery and column-and-wall load schedules.
Bentley PLAXIS Remote Scripting API
AEIS connects staged excavation inputs and engineering checks to PLAXIS execution through the configured remote-scripting API.
PROKON C01 and C13 exports
RC Beam Design exports PROKON C01 files, and Concrete Column & Wall Design exports PROKON C13 files. Each export remains tied to its AEIS design case and engineer-reviewed inputs.
Operating boundary
Configured software and export workflows, engineer-owned decisions.
Worker availability, API readiness, and export compatibility are implementation requirements, not background infrastructure.
- SAFE, ETABS, and PLAXIS must be installed, licensed, and configured on the Windows worker before the corresponding stage can run.
- PROKON C01 and C13 exports are generated from the corresponding AEIS browser-design case; opening and reviewing them in PROKON remain engineer-controlled.
- AEIS records the selected source, execution state, logs, results, and generated artifacts around the external-software stage.
- The qualified engineer remains responsible for model setup, assumptions, result interpretation, design decisions, and final acceptance.
- AEIS does not claim a vendor partnership, certification, or replacement for the connected engineering software.
